The short version

Crescent is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$78,661. Population has held roughly steady since 2000. 11%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 28%. Median home value is $139,300. With a median age of 44.1, the population is older than the US median of 37.2. Households here earn about 61% more than the Iowa median.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Crescent, Iowa?

Crescent, Iowa has about 617 residents according to the 2010 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in Crescent, Iowa?

The typical household in Crescent, Iowa earns about $78,661 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Crescent, Iowa expensive?

In Crescent, Iowa, the median home is worth about $139,300, and the typical rent is about $925 a month.

How educated are people in Crescent, Iowa?

About 11.5% of adults age 25 and over in Crescent, Iowa h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Crescent, Iowa?

About 4.0% of people in Crescent, Iowa live below the federal poverty line.
